TP 770/E/ED - Enabling the external video port

Applicable to: World-Wide

Question:
My external monitor port is not functioning, why?

Answer:
Make sure that the "Video Out Port (TV Out)" is disabled. If it is enabled, the external-display jack will not be active and the TV output jack will be active instead.

Additional Information:
To check and change this setting, start the ThinkPad Configuration Program. Select the "Enhanced Video/ MPEG" icon. The first setting is Video out port (TV out). Choose "Disable" to use an external monitor (attached to the 15 pin external-display port). A message will be displayed, press OK. If the LCD screen turns black, simply press FN+F7 to switch the LCD back on. Choose OK to close the Enhanced Video/MPEG window.
